Countless studies have been conducted to look at how the evolution of technology will affect how we use websites to get information across and to access information. One notable study was conducted by the pew research center’s internet project. The goal of the research was to find out how the internet will have evolved by 2025. The study involved a number of experts across various fields of digital communication technologies and the researchers all seemed to come to the same conclusions:

Experts saw a future where information would be ambient and effortlessly accessible to everyone through more than one means. Mobile wearables, predictive mobile devices and embedded computers were cited as some of the internet of things that will allow people to interact with their surroundings and to tap to the wavelengths of information flowing into some kind of cloud based sharing. Everything that can connect will be able to move information. They agree that the biggest hurdle that technology companies have had to face was the availability of connection devices. When everyone can connect, digital information will be able to flow much more freely.

Most of the experts believe that with the proliferation of smart sensors, cameras and massive data centers that span the fabric of the internet of things there will be a global immersive communication environment that will push content providers to be and website developers to be on the pulse very time. What does this mean for online marketers?

It means more people will be using on-demand services everywhere. It will take the idea of convergence for the consumer to a whole other level. Instead of just offering delivery services for orders made, customers can have groceries delivered without them even knowing because of predictive mobile technologies. Your fridge will tell your supermarket when things are about to run out or go off. Your fitness watch might be. Able to defect a fever coming on or a dangerously low sugar level and will make an appointment automatically done for you. So many things become possible and some of those possibilities have not waited for 2025 – they are happening now.

Online marketers have to be aware of the customers’ expectations and IoT can help ensure that markets know what consumers will want before they want it.
